Performance.Landmark Health was created to transform how healthcare
is delivered to the most medically vulnerable members in our
community. -Our medical group provides home-based medical care to
chronically ill patients, many of whom are ill-equipped to navigate
our overwhelming healthcare system.Because many of our patients are
frail and elderly, we deliver care primarily in the comfort of
their home. Our Program is also offered to eligible patients -at no
incremental financial cost to them. We are not a fee-for-service
practice; we benefit economically only if we deliver high-quality
patient outcomes and satisfaction. As a result, our clinical teams
can spend quality-time caring for a smaller number of patients,
giving all patients the space, respect, compassion and care they
deserve.At Landmark, our interdisciplinary teams collaboratively
manage our complex patient panels. These teams are led by
Physicians, Nurse Practitioners, and Physician Assistants, with
supporting care provided by RN Nurse Care Managers, Social Workers,
Pharmacists, Behavioral Health, and other employed team
members.Join Landmark to be part of a growing company full of

communities.The Care Coordinator role is a critical member of the
Landmark Interdisciplinary Team. This role reports to a Supervisor
or the Director, Health Services. Responsibilities are to ensure a
positive patient experience with Landmark, as well as to build good
relationships with local provider groups to ensure that Landmark is
a reliable and trusted partner in patient care. -Primary
Responsibilities: -
- Regular contact with provider groups to collect clinical
data
- Support patients in scheduling home visits
- Ensure that Landmark has all documentation available regarding
patient conditions
- Support Landmark providers and Nurse Care Managers with
operational and clinical tasks
- Handle escalated patient issues, ensuring the appropriate
resources are involved
- Follow triage protocol when needed
- Other duties may be assigned
- The position is office-basedCompetencies:
